Bevel & Emboss options are broken up into the categories Structure and Shading.
Structure
Style
Inner/Outer Bevel – applies the bevel to the inside or outside of the text.
Emboss – applies the bevel to both the inside and the outside of the text.
Pillow Emboss – applies the bevel to both the inside and the outside of the text, but in opposite
directions from the regular ‘Emboss’ setting.
Stroke Emboss – applies the bevel only to the stroke (this only works if you have a stroke effect applied
to the text).

Depth
Increases the three-dimensional depth. A higher value creates a larger amount of depth.
Direction
Specifies whether the bevel & emboss should be extruded toward or away from you.
Size
Specifies the overall size of the bevel & emboss on your text. A smaller number will limit the
bevel/emboss to slower to the edges of the text, whereas a larger number covers more of the text.

Highlight Mode
Specifies the blend mode for your highlights, as well as the highlight color and opacity.
Shadow Mode
Specifies the blend mode for the shadows, as well as the shadow color and opacity.
